Weather in May

May, the last month of the spring in Cruces, is also a hot month, with an average temperature fluctuating between 30.8°C (87.4°F) and 21.4°C (70.5°F).

Temperature

Cruces notes a minor change to an average high temperature of a still tropical 30.8°C (87.4°F) in May, remaining consistent with April. The mean low-temperature during May nights is a pleasant 21.4°C (70.5°F).

Heat index

In May, the average heat index is calculated to be a sweltering 39°C (102.2°F). Exercise special caution, heat exhaustion and heat cramps are probable. Prolonged activity may induce heatstroke.
It is essential to grasp that the heat index's numbers are for shade and light wind settings. A rise of up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ees in the heat index could result from direct sunlight.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'real feel' or 'apparent temperature', measures the perceived warmth when incorporating the humidity present in the air. Factors such as metabolic variation, pregnancy, and physical activity play a role in one's impression of weather. Being under direct sunshine can magnify the heat experience, possibly pushing up the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are highly important for children. Young kids are often more at risk than adults as they tend to perspire less. Besides, their skin surface is larger relative to their small bodies, and their increased heat output from their active lifestyle compounds their risk.
Evaporating sweat, an outcome of perspiration, is key in assisting the human body to moderate its temperature. When there is an excess of moisture in the atmosphere, the efficiency of the evaporation process is lessened, leading to less efficient body cooling and a sensation of overheating. Temperature imbalances caused by excessive heat retention can trigger heat-related maladies.

Humidity

The average relative humidity in May in Cruces is 77%.

Rainfall

In Cruces, in May, it is raining for 19.8 days, with typically 101mm (3.98") of accumulated precipitation. Throughout the year, there are 206 rainfall days, and 740mm (29.13") of precipitation is accumulated.

Daylight

In Cruces, the average length of the day in May is 13h and 13min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 06:48 and sunset at 19:47. On the last day of May, in Cruces, sunrise is at 06:36 and sunset at 20:01 CDT.

Sunshine

In May, the average sunshine is 10.2h.

UV index

May through September, with an average maximum UV index of 7, are months with the highest UV index. A UV Index reading of 6 to 7 represents a high threat to health from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for ordinary individuals.
Note: In May, a daily maximum UV index of 7 leads to the following instructions:
Evade overexposure. Individuals with fair skin risk burning in under 20 minutes. To the best of your ability, limit your exposure to the sun between the hours of 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., when UV radiation is at its peak. Employ a wide-brim hat for potent defense against up to 50% of UV rays.
